Green Approaches for a Corrosion-Free Future

As we strive for a sustainable future, minimizing the detrimental effects of corrosion becomes paramount. Traditional anti-corrosion methods often rely on harmful chemicals, posing risks to the environment. Thankfully, innovative green technologies are emerging, offering a path toward a corrosion-free future that is both powerful and environmentally friendly.

These green solutions employ natural materials, biodegradable coatings, and advanced techniques to reduce corrosion while minimizing the burden on our planet. Through utilizing plant-based extracts as corrosion inhibitors to creating biodegradable read more coatings, the potential for a long-lasting future is optimistic.

Selecting Anti-Corrosive Materials for a Greener World

As our world seeks to become more sustainable, the demand for eco-friendly solutions grows. One area where this shift is particularly important is in the choice of materials. Anti-corrosive products play a vital role in buildings and industrial applications, ensuring longevity and durability. However, traditional anti-corrosive options can often have a detrimental impact on the environment.

  • Consequently, there is a growing priority on developing and implementing environmentally sound anti-corrosive materials that limit their environmental footprint.
  • Development in this field is continually producing new options made from recycled materials, bio-based polymers, or innovative coatings with reduced toxicity.

Selecting these greener alternatives not only aids a more sustainable future but also provides long-term gains in terms of cost-effectiveness and performance.
